Every state is different. Ohio title is like a birth certificate and entitles the owner to certain right and obligates the owner to certain liabilities. Definitely not easy to get an Ohio title. CT on the other hand doesn’t have titles after a certain year. Want to have fun??? Buy a project from CT that doesn’t have a title, hasn’t been registered in 3 decades and try to get an Ohio title. My point is as a seller - If you want to sell your ride - it helps a hellava lot more if you have a good title in YOUR name. As a buyer - if there is a good title in the SELLERS name it certainly makes it more desirable.
It's a good idea for any potential buyer to do their homework and know before hand what is expected by their local DMV to register a car or truck from a different state. Each state is different, HRP
